Sustainable Landscaping

Landscaping that is environmentally responsible must be sustainable. Sustainable landscaping has a favourable effect on the environment, which is one of its key advantages. Native plants are one of the key elements in sustainable landscaping. When native plants are used in your landscape design, they help sustain regional ecosystems and enhance biodiversity. Meaning of Ayurveda

The term Ayurveda is made out of two Sanskrit words ‘Ayuh’ +’ Veda’ ‘Ayuh’ stands for longevity or life. ‘Veda’ stands for science or knowledge It literally means the science of life, to extend one’s healthy and meaningful life.
